Is Biggest Really Best?
Only if that’s what you want and of course you have to be able to afford it.
The size of the digital picture frame that you want is a personal thing. You may want it to fit in proportionally with existing décor in your home or maybe you really need a bigger display screen because your eye sight is not so good.
Screen sizes vary a lot from the 1” screens on keychain digital frames up to big 15” frames and some are now even about 19 or 20”.
You will find there is a lot more choice with the smaller sizes and when you get to the larger sizes the number available will reduce quite a lot, but you will still have a big enough choice to find something to meet your requirements.
Currently the best selling sizes of digital photo frame are 6.5”, 7”, 8”, 9”, 10” and 10.4”. The smaller mini frames (1.1”to 1.5”) that you will find on a digital keyring photo album are also proving very popular. Even some of the larger 11” and 15”versions are now starting to sell well.
The Quality of the Screen Display is Important
The quality of what you see on the screen of the digital photo display is determined by several factors.
The most important one to consider is the screen resolution which depends on the actual number of pixels displayed in the display area.
A digital frame with more pixels will give a clearer and better image display. Displays with a large pixel count are usually referred to as high resolution photo frames. However it is the density of the pixels in the screen which really determines the best picture.
As an example two of the top selling digital photo frames have sizes of 6.5” and 10” and their pixel counts are 720×480 and 800×480 respectively. The smaller one therefore has about the same number of pixels as the larger, but the pixels on the smaller one cover a much smaller area. Thus the smaller could be considered a high resolution digital picture display whereas the larger would not. The smaller one would give a better picture.
Other typical resolutions you will find on digital picture frames are 640 x 480, 800 x 600, 1024 x 768 and 1280 x 1024.
If you get a chance to see one also check the maximum brightness of the screen and the contrast to make sure it can deal correctly with the darker colors.

Using a Memory Card or Memory Stick
A digital photo frame can only display digital photos.
I guess this is a bit obvious, but if you want to display your printed photographs on your digital picture frame then you are first going to have to get them converted into a digital format and then have them put onto a memory card or memory stick that will fit into the memory card slot on your digital picture frame.
There are many online and retail services that will do this for you.
The most common way to get your digital photos on to your photo frame viewer from your digital camera is to take the memory card containing the photos out of your digital camera and insert into the memory card slot of the digital frame viewer.
You can also use this same method of transfer to get digital images off your own PC computer and into the digital photo frame, assuming of course that your PC has a memory card slot compatible with the digital frame.
If you find that your memory card is not compatible you can usually get a memory card adapter or memory card reader for either your PC or digital photo frame that will then allow you to transfer your images easily.
Using a USB Flash Drive or Pen Drive
Some of the more recent digital picture frames have a built-in USB port socket so that you can now use that to connect a USB flash drive or Pen drive to the digital frame so it can read the digital images from it.
What’s more a USB flash drive can easily be connected to almost any PC, because today most of them have USB ports, to transfer photos easily from your PC to your digital picture frame.
Many PC owners find it easier to use their computer to download their photos initially form their digital camera so they can get rid of the bad ones, and there always are some, before transferring to the digital frame for a more permanent display.
That said there are still many of us who want to see our digital photos as quick as possible or who may not have a computer. We will then just load the photos straight off the digital camera’s memory card.
Also it is now possible to download photos and other images direct from your computer via a USB cable.
Load and View your Photos
Once all the photos are on a memory card or USB flash drive, which is in or connected to the digital photo frame, then the photos are ready to be displayed and viewed.
The digital frame should be able to read and display the photos directly from the portable media (flash drive or memory card) you are using and all you have to do is press a button, sometime two, to make it happen.
Some digital picture frames also allow you to transfer the photos from the portable media into the digital frame’s own memory, so that you can remove your portable media for use elsewhere. This again is easily done by pressing a couple of buttons or using a remote control which some of the more advanced digital photo display systems now have.
One all the photos are loaded up you can then set them for how you want to view them. You can select to just display your single best or favorite photo or have a slide show running to display a different photo after a period of time you select such as 30 seconds. Usually photos can be displayed in the order they were loaded or in a random sequence. You choose!
Once your digital picture frame is set up it will continue to display your images for as long as you want!
